What Is Traditional Scaffolding?
Traditional scaffolding is a ground-supported or suspended system assembled using tubes, couplers, and boards.
Limitations of Traditional Scaffolding:
- Long installation and dismantling time
- Large ground footprint
- High disruption to traffic and site operations
- Variable safety depending on erection quality
While still useful for some applications, scaffolding often struggles in under-bridge and elevated access scenarios.

Under-Deck Suspended Platform vs Suspended Scaffolding
An under-deck suspended platform like WEB Deck® offers:
- Engineered anchoring points
- Consistent load performance
- Reduced erection risk
In contrast, suspended scaffolding often requires complex rigging and longer setup times, increasing risk and cost.
